What makes Turtle Mountain Brewing Company great? OK, many people would argue that it’s the beer that makes us great. Well, that’s certainly a very important part of our operation. But we wouldn’t be able to serve our beers without serving food with them, And the main food that we choose to serve with our world-class brews with is wood-fired pizzas and calzones. While we were in the old building that was the majority of the menu, with some delicious salads and grinders thrown in for good measure. When we moved into our new home up the street, we decided to put in a full kitchen to complement our brand new wood-fired oven that anchors our open kitchen. For those of you who always wanted to get a burger or a steak or some fried appetizers, this change was with you in mind. Although pizzas and calzones still anchor our newly expanded menu, we also have a wide variety of appetizers, sandwiches and burgers, as well as pub favorites like Fish and Chips, Brewer’s Ribeye, Macaroni and Cheese, and assorted daily specials.
